I have set up a company in US 1.5 years ago (I am a GC holder) and also a company in India since then, where I get the work done (typical outsourcing model). However, these two are independant companies owned by me. I would like them to be same company with two offices.

How does a US company invest/take over a company in India. Have you done something like this? How's the taxation for such a company. Right now, I have setup an LLC and taxation is pretty straight-forward, I don't even need a tax consultant. Would this new setup mean more hassles? Any input is appreciated.

Btw, one of the main reasons I want both offices to be same company is that when I sign NDA with my customers, I need to tell put both companies names on the NDA and it sometimes freaks the customers out. US companies are comfortable dealing with US companies and that's the reason I started/registered a company in US. However, now, I need to go the extra mile and make it a truly US company.
 
I am also pretty much in the same boat. Finally decided to keep two companies seperate mainly due to the laws in India rather than here. In India when a company is owned by a foriegn entity, there is a lot of restrictions on how manage any posible revenues in India, and mainly how the cash flow in and out of the country is handled.

Here also there are some complications for the tax. But not as much complicated. My revenue didn't warrant such headaches. So we are still two seperate companies. US entity is a customer of teh indian company. Since both companies has the same name NDA issue is as much in my case.
